*Strange Darling (March 1)

Strange Darling is a horror thriller film written and directed by JT Mollner. The 2023 film is set in rural Oregon, and it follows a woman who discovers that the man she just had a one-night stand with is a serial killer, and now she must run to survive as the man chases her. Strange Darling stars Willa Fitzgerald, Kyle Gallner, Barbara Hershey, and Ed Begley Jr.
*Rumours (March 3)

Rumours is a horror comedy film co-written and co-directed by Guy Maddin, Evan Johnson, and Galen Johnson. The 2024 film revolves around the leaders from some of the world’s wealthiest democracies as they gather for the G7 summit to create a statement for a global crisis. They soon find themselves lost in the woods as the night falls. Rumours stars Cate Blanchett, Roy Dupuis, Nikki Amuka-Bird, Rolando Ravello, Takehiro Hira, Zlatko Burić, and Alicia Vikander.
Babylon (March 8)

Babylon is an epic historical dark comedy-drama film written and directed by Damien Chazelle. The 2022 film is set in the 1920s, and it revolves around a group of characters as they aspire to greatness in the ever-changing industry of Hollywood. Babylon stars Brad Pitt, Margot Robbie, Diego Calva, Jean Smart, Jovan Adepo, and Li Jun Li.
*The Last Manhunt (March 18)

The Last Manhunt is a Western action drama film directed by Christian Camargo from a screenplay by Thomas Pa’a Sibbet. The 2022 film is set in 1909, and it follows Willie and Carlota as they go on the run after Willie accidentally shoots Carlota’s father. With a local sheriff and two Native American trackers on their trail, they must run far away to survive. The Last Manhunt stars Martin Sensmeier, Mainei Kinimaka, Zahn McClarnon, Lily Gladstone, Raoul Max Trujillo, Christian Camargo, and Jason Momoa.
Happy Face Season 1 (March 20)

Happy Face is an upcoming true crime drama series created by Robert King, Michelle King, and Jennifer Cacicio. Based on the 2018 true-crime podcast of the same name by Melissa Moore and the 2009 autobiography Shattered Silence by Moore and M. Bridget Cook, the Paramount+ series follows Melissa Moore, who discovered at the age of 15 that her father was the notorious serial killer known as Happy Face Killer. Now, as a young woman, she must come to terms with her childhood trauma. Happy Face stars Dennis Quaid, Annaleigh Ashford, James Wolk, David Harewood, Tamera Tomakili, Khiyla Aynne, and Benjamin Mackey.
MobLand (March 30)

MobLand is an upcoming crime drama series created by Ronan Bennett. The Paramount+ series is set in London and it follows the Harrigans, a ruthless crime family who get into a gang war with a rival crime family, the Stevensons. To protect themselves and their business, they call on the family fixer, Harry Da Souza. MobLand stars Tom Hardy, Helen Mirren, Pierce Brosnan, Paddy Considine, Joanne Froggatt, Lara Pulver, Anson Boon, Mandeep Dhillon, Jasmine Jobson, Alex Fine, Geoff Bell, Daniel Betts, Lisa Dwan, and Emily Barber.
